Plan Ceibal is a project that aims to distribute hundreds of thousands of
laptops to school children in Uruguay, working with the One Laptop Per Child
program (see http://olpc-ceibal.blogspot.com/ ).

Unfortunately the above sentence triggers the FB_CIALIS_LEO3 rule worth 2.8
points because it matches "Ceibal is", making for an interesting informative
email about the project ending up in my spam box.

I'm not sure if it is worth tweaking the rule for this, but I thought I would
open the bug so as not to forget about it. The rule may be a bit too broad in
what it accepts.
